Ver Mensaje Individual
  #4 (permalink)  
Antiguo 08/09/2015, 11:50
Avatar de Libras
Libras
Colaborador
 
Fecha de Ingreso: agosto-2006
Ubicación: En la hermosa perla de occidente
Mensajes: 7.412
Antigüedad: 17 años, 9 meses
Puntos: 774
Respuesta: Actualizar registro en Base de datos - phpmyadmin

Cita:
Iniciado por Paty_RR Ver Mensaje
Buen días,

Lo primero es revisar si tienen algun campo unico??? es decir RFC, CURP?

Si tuvieras algun campo de esos podrías hacer un recorrido con un cursor en bd para ir comparando si existe registro por registro en caso de que no lo insertas, si existe lo actualizas!

Si no tienes un campo unico ups tendras una larga y tediosa tarea,

tendras que ir haciendo consultas para depurar, me explico:

- Crear una consulta donde los nombres sean iguales.
- Si no compara telefonos, o comparar domicilios, etc etc.

si comparas cadenas has uso de COLLATE en base a lo que necesites, si quieres que omita acentos, mayúsculas, minúsculas etc..
Código:
SELECT Nombre, ApellidoPaterno, ApellidoMaterno
FROM Empleados
WHERE ApellidoPaterno LIKE '%' + @Valor +'%' COLLATE SQL_LATIN1_GENERAL_CP1_CI_AI
Para que un cursor?? si puedes hacerlo con un left join
__________________
What does an execution plan say to t-sql query? Go f**k yourself, if you are not happy with me